Priya Rani Lama (Nepal: Priya Rani Lama) is a Nepali model, event choreographer, television presenter, actress and international beauty pageant title holder of Miss Cosmopolitan World 2019[1] held in Kuala Lampur, Malaysia. She was also crowned first runner up of Miss Purwanchal 2010 held in Dharan.

Early life and education

Priya was born on 25 August in Janakpur where she grew up and completed her basic education. Later, she moved to Dharan, to complete her higher secondary education in science and also earned her Bachelors in Microbiology from Birendra Memorial College, Dharan affiliated to Tribhuvan University.

Career

Priya started her career as a runway model in 2008. Her Pageantry career took of from Miss Purwanchal 2010 where she was crowned First Runner Up. She had participated in Miss Nepal 2010 and 2015 where she won subsidiary title of Best Complexion. She had represented Nepal in international beauty pageants in Face of Beauty International 2018, India and Miss Cosmopolitan World 2019, Malaysia. She was TV presenter for Nepal1 TV, TV Today and Prime Times. She has also performed number of TV commercials. She is a reputed and leading pageant choreographer of her country, choreographing numerous beauty pageants both home and abroad. She is a dynamic moderator and event host. She has also performed as beauty pageant judge of various pageants both at national and international arenas. Her vast experience has earned her many national and international honors.[2][3]

Miss Cosmopolitan World

Nepal made its debut win in Miss Cosmopolitan World 2019 pageant as Priya Rani Lama was crowned Miss Cosmopolitan World 2019.[4] Priya prevailed over 31 contestants to win the international crown where she was crowned by Miss Cosmopolitan World 2018, So-yeon Lim from Korea. The finale was held at Marriott Putrajaya Hotel in Kuala Lampur, Malaysia.

Apart from the winning title at the finale, she also stood as first runner-up in the Best Talent competition and also won the Best National Costume Title.[5]

Her victory was not only a personal achievement but also a significant moment for Nepal, showcasing the country's rich cultural heritage on an international platform. On 9th November 2023, she handed her crown to Rindsay Rachelle Laige from Malaysia.

Advocacy and philanthropy

Priya Rani Lama has been actively involved in various social causes. As Miss Cosmopolitan World 2019, she used her platform to advocate for underprivileged children education and women's empowerment. She had collaborated with numerous organizations to promote these causes. She was Goodwill Ambassador of Saksham Foundation Nepal, a NGO advocating for education of underprivileged dalit students of Sarlahi District. Her efforts includes raising awareness about the importance of education for underprivileged children and supporting initiatives for women's rights and empowerment.

Personal life

Priya Rani Lama continues to reside in Nepal, where she remains actively involved in her professional beauty pageant choreographer and coaching in addition to advocacy work and community projects. Currently, she is Brand Ambassador of Chitwan College of Cookery to promote Nepali cuisine.

In her capacity as Miss Cosmopolitan World, Priya has traveled to USA, Australia, India, Thailand, Malaysia and other countries.
